What is WP Security?

Category: Programming | Posted date: 2023-07-04 22:00:11 | Posted by: Admin


What is WP Security?

What is WP Security?


WP Security, also known as WordPress security, refers to the measures and practices undertaken to protect a WordPress website from various threats, vulnerabilities, and unauthorized access. WordPress is a popular content management system (CMS) used for creating websites, and due to its widespread usage, it can be a target for hackers and malicious actors.


There are several aspects to consider when addressing WordPress security:


  • Updates: Keeping the WordPress core, themes, and plugins up to date is crucial. Updates often include security patches that address known vulnerabilities.


  • Strong credentials: Using unique and complex usernames and passwords for WordPress accounts, including the administrator account, helps prevent brute force attacks.


  • User roles and permissions: Assigning appropriate user roles and permissions ensures that each user has the necessary access rights without compromising the overall security.


  • Secure hosting: Choosing a reputable and secure hosting provider is essential. The hosting environment should have robust security measures, including firewalls, malware scanning, and regular backups.


  • Plugins and themes: Only installing trusted plugins and themes from reputable sources can minimize the risk of malicious code being introduced to the website.


  • File permissions: Setting appropriate file permissions on the server prevents unauthorized modification or access to critical files.


  • SSL certificate: Implementing an SSL certificate enables encrypted communication between the website and its visitors, ensuring data confidentiality and integrity.


  • Web Application Firewall (WAF): A WAF can help filter out malicious traffic, block common attack patterns, and provide an additional layer of protection.


  • Security plugins: There are various security plugins available specifically designed to enhance WordPress security. These plugins can provide features such as malware scanning, login protection, and firewall functionality.


  • Regular backups: Creating regular backups of the website's files and database is crucial to ensure that data can be restored in case of a security incident or data loss.


It's important to note that no security measure can guarantee complete protection, as new vulnerabilities and threats constantly emerge. Therefore, maintaining an ongoing commitment to WordPress security by staying informed about best practices and keeping up with the latest updates is crucial to minimize risks and maintain the integrity of a WordPress website.


Here are some common features and measures associated with WP Security:


  • Login Protection: Implementing measures to protect the login process, such as limiting login attempts, enforcing strong passwords, and implementing two-factor authentication (2FA) for added security.


  • Malware Scanning: Regularly scanning the website for malware, malicious code, and potential vulnerabilities. Security plugins or external scanning services can be used for this purpose.


  • Firewall Protection: Employing a Web Application Firewall (WAF) to monitor and filter incoming traffic, blocking suspicious or malicious requests, and protecting against common attack vectors such as SQL injections and cross-site scripting (XSS) attacks.


  • File Integrity Monitoring (FIM): Monitoring critical files and detecting any unauthorized modifications or tampering. FIM tools can send notifications or alerts when changes are detected.


  • Vulnerability Detection: Scanning for known vulnerabilities in the WordPress core, themes, and plugins. This involves keeping all software components up to date and using vulnerability scanners to identify any security weaknesses.


  • Secure User Roles and Permissions: Implementing proper user role management to ensure that users have appropriate access privileges and permissions based on their roles. This helps limit the potential damage if an unauthorized user gains access.


  • SSL/TLS Encryption: Utilizing an SSL certificate to enable secure communication between the website and visitors. This encrypts data transmitted over the network, protecting sensitive information like login credentials and personal data.


  • Database Security: Employing security measures to protect the WordPress database, such as using strong database credentials, limiting database access, and regularly backing up the database.


  • Brute Force Protection: Implementing measures to prevent brute force attacks, such as implementing login attempt limits, introducing CAPTCHA challenges, or using IP blocking to block repeated login attempts from suspicious IP addresses.


  • Regular Backups: Creating periodic backups of the website's files and database to ensure that data can be restored in case of a security incident or data loss.


These features, along with ongoing monitoring, updates, and maintenance, contribute to enhancing the security of a WordPress website and reducing the risk of potential security breaches. It's important to evaluate the specific security needs of your website and consider implementing a combination of these features to ensure comprehensive protection.


Pros and Cons of WP Security


Pros of WP Security:


  • Protection against Attacks: Implementing robust security measures can significantly reduce the risk of successful attacks on a WordPress website. This includes safeguarding against malware, hacking attempts, and unauthorized access.


  • Data Security: WP Security measures help protect sensitive user data, such as login credentials, personal information, and payment details, from being compromised or stolen.


  • Reputation Preservation: A secure website enhances the reputation and credibility of the business or individual running it. Visitors are more likely to trust a website that demonstrates a commitment to security.


  • Compliance with Regulations: Many industries have specific security and privacy regulations that websites need to adhere to. By implementing WP Security measures, website owners can ensure compliance with relevant regulations such as GDPR (General Data Protection Regulation) or PCI DSS (Payment Card Industry Data Security Standard).


  • Peace of Mind: Knowing that your WordPress website is well-protected can give you peace of mind, allowing you to focus on other aspects of your business or website management without constantly worrying about security issues.


Cons of WP Security:


  • Complexity: Implementing and maintaining effective security measures can be complex and time-consuming. It often requires technical knowledge and expertise, especially when dealing with advanced security configurations or customizations.


  • Potential Performance Impact: Some security measures, such as firewalls or resource-intensive scanning processes, can potentially impact website performance. It's important to strike a balance between security and website speed to ensure a positive user experience.


  • False Positives: Security plugins or scanning tools may occasionally generate false positive alerts, indicating a security issue where none exists. This can lead to unnecessary panic or wasted time investigating non-existent threats.


  • Cost: While there are free security plugins available, some advanced security solutions or services may come with a cost. Investing in premium security tools or hiring security experts can be an additional expense for website owners.
  • Over-reliance on Plugins: Relying solely on security plugins without considering other aspects of website security, such as user practices or server configurations, can create a false sense of security. It's important to take a holistic approach to website security rather than relying solely on plugins.


  • Constant Adaptation: The field of website security is constantly evolving, and new vulnerabilities or attack methods emerge regularly. This requires website owners to stay updated, apply patches, and adapt security measures accordingly to address emerging threats.


Overall, the benefits of WP Security outweigh the potential drawbacks, as protecting your WordPress website from security risks is crucial for the integrity, privacy, and trustworthiness of your online presence. However, it's important to approach security with a well-rounded strategy, considering both technical and user-oriented aspects of website security.



Final Thoughts

WordPress security is a critical aspect of maintaining a safe and trustworthy website. While there may be challenges and considerations associated with implementing and managing WP Security measures, the benefits far outweigh the potential drawbacks.

Taking proactive steps to secure your WordPress website can protect your data, preserve your reputation, and instill confidence in your visitors. By investing time and resources in WP Security, you demonstrate a commitment to protecting sensitive information and safeguarding against various threats and attacks.

To ensure effective WP Security, it's important to stay informed about the latest security best practices, regularly update WordPress core, themes, and plugins, and employ a combination of security measures such as strong passwords, user role management, firewall protection, malware scanning, and backups.


While security plugins can provide valuable assistance, it's crucial to approach security holistically and consider factors beyond just plugins. This includes implementing secure hosting, practicing good user habits, and keeping up with emerging security trends and vulnerabilities.


Ultimately, a well-protected WordPress website provides peace of mind, reduces the risk of security incidents, and helps you maintain the trust of your visitors. By prioritizing WP Security and adopting a proactive and comprehensive approach, you can mitigate potential risks and ensure a secure online presence.

Copyright 2025 IFormatLogic IT Solutions